Medical Center in Bath, Somerset The University Medical Centre is conveniently located in Quarry House on the main University Campus (see map page) The practice supplies a array of NHS solutions to all patients within the practice area. The most of patients are part of the University community and we strive to ensure our services match their requirements both now and in the future. In the building there is the University Dental practice. The medical centre is accessible for patients with disabilities. There is a ramp access to the major door and a marked parking space in the car park.

read moreAdvice: Clinics are held daily at various times. Appointments for blood test MUST have been requested by your doctor or other health care professional. For warfarin monitoring it is preferred for all samples to be taken at the beginning of the week. If you are in doubt please call to speak to one of our nurses who will advise you. Advice: Routine annual clinic appointments will be sent to all our patients with diabetes. Patients are encouraged to book an appointment with our diabetes specialist nurse or their GP if they have any concerns at any other time and not to wait for their annual review.
